TRENDS DRY BULK MARKET ... TRENDS - BRS


The start of the Chinese New Year had an immediate impact on rates and for once all the dry bulk segments lost similar ground.

The BDI fell 5%, and will start the holiday period at just over 2,500 points. Overall the market has lost about 20% of its value since the start of the year. However it is interesting to note that the futures market is predicting an improvement in Cape rates (though not Panamax and Supra rates) in the second quarter after the Chinese holidays are over.  In the news, there was growing comment over the annual ore contract. BHP Billiton and Vale declared the 2010 price levels should reflect conditions on the spot market, where prices are currently around double last year’s level. Chinese buyers meanwhile were reported as be willing to accept 40%. Given recent ore and steel forecasts, buyers will be expected to increase their contribution; the question is by how much. Independent UK-based steel consultant MEPS claimed this week global steel output could hit a record high of 1,350m tonnes in 2010, with around half coming from China.

SUPRA/HANDY
It is difficult at this stage to assess whether Handies and Supras have bottomed out but at least the general feeling is that some sort of support has been reached. The Pacific round voyage now stands around US$16,000 when the Atlantic lies close to US$20,000. Demand for trip out to the east remains strong on the back of sugar and grains out of Brazil. The US Gulf saw a significant slow down with Supras hardly able to achieve more than mid US$3000 for trip to the Mediterranean Sea. Overall the Chinese holidays will no doubt impact the trade.

PANAMAX 
The market drifted downwards over the week as Far Eastern players slowly disappeared for the impending holidays. Transatlantic round voyages started the week in the mid-high US$20,000s but by the end of the week were being traded closer to the US$24,000 mark. By contrast the Pacific became very positional with rates varying from a low of US$23,000 to a high of US$29,000 over the week for a vessel delivery southeast Asia for a west Australia round voyage.

However, for both basins, fixing volumes were thin. There was little period activity of note to talk about with such a large gap between the bid/offer spread, although a couple of short period deals were concluded in the east at around the US$26,000 level. Overall the BPI saw a loss of 113 points and the 4 time charter average reported a decline of US$894 over the week 

CAPESIZE 
It has been a month since the Capesize market logged any Friday-to-Friday gains, and with Chinese New Year upon us, it was no surprise that rates took another fall this week. The four time charter average is now back to below US$30,000 per day. Indeed Friday’s rate of US$29,259 was the lowest level seen in the Cape market since October last year. The market expects some pick-up after the Chinese holiday, however, and second quarter prices in the FFA market are currently trading at nearly US$33,000 per day. Rates were little changed on Monday, rising around 10 points on the end of the previous week.  
Source: BRS Dry Bulk
